Abstract

a presente invenção refere-se a uma máquina-ferramenta (1), que tem uma parte de máquina (2) deslocável por acionamento a motor, um display (4) sensível ao toque que é usado para mostrar a parte de máquina (2) no estado atual da mesma no display (4) e para mover a parte de máquina usando acionamento a motor através de um gesto de toque no display (4). o objetivo da invenção é simplificar a operação da máquina-ferramenta (1).
